Step 1. Complimentary Discovery Call (30 minutes)

Our journey begins with a free, no-obligation discovery call. This can be with:

  • the young adult
  • a parent or sponsor
  • or both together

The purpose is simply to explore what support is being sought, answer any questions and decide whether coaching feels like the right fit. If we decide to work together, we’ll arrange the first coaching session.


Step 2. Introduction, Aspirations & Goal Setting Session

90 minutes

The first coaching session allows time to get to know one another and build trust.

Together we will explore:

  • aspirations and future possibilities
  • strengths and interests
  • personal values
  • confidence and wellbeing
  • what’s working well
  • current challenges
  • hopes for the future

Using coaching tools such as the Wheel of Life, strengths profiling, values exploration and goal setting, we’ll begin to develop a personalised coaching plan. This session provides the foundation for the coaching journey.


Step 3. Follow-up Coaching Sessions

60 minutes

Most young adults begin with a programme of 4–5 coaching sessions. These sessions are tailored to individual needs and may focus on:

  • career direction
  • university or apprenticeship decisions
  • confidence and self-belief
  • interview preparation
  • CV and LinkedIn development
  • communication skills
  • resilience and emotional wellbeing
  • relationships and boundaries
  • managing stress and uncertainty
  • creating healthy routines
  • developing the Inner Skills for Life

(Additional sessions can be arranged if further support would be beneficial.

Working with Parents

Parents play an important role in supporting young adults through periods of change. Parents are welcome to join the discovery conversation if everyone feels this would be helpful. Once coaching begins, the coaching relationship is primarily between the young adult and the coach. This creates a safe and confidential space where young people can speak openly and develop greater independence. Where a parent is funding the coaching, a separate Sponsor Agreement explains the practical arrangements and responsibilities.


Confidentiality

Creating a safe, respectful and trusting environment is fundamental to coaching. The coaching relationship exists between the Coach and the Young Adult (Client). Detailed coaching conversations remain confidential unless:

  • the young person gives permission
  • there is a safeguarding concern
  • disclosure is required by law

Where appropriate, general updates regarding attendance and overall progress may be shared with the young person’s agreement.


Coaching or Counselling?

Coaching is a forward-looking, strengths-based process. It focuses on helping young adults build confidence, resilience, self-awareness and practical strategies for moving forward. Coaching is not counselling, psychotherapy or mental health treatment. If, at any stage, I believe another form of support would be more appropriate, I will discuss this openly and help signpost suitable professional services where appropriate.
